Peer reviewedGorter, Cees; Kalb, Guyonne R. J. – Journal of Human Resources, 1996
The impact of the Counseling and Monitoring (CM) program in the Netherlands, which provides intensive job search assistance for unemployed people, was assessed with a treatment/control group study involving 722 cases. CM does reduce the time taken to find a job because participants make more applications. (SK)

Peer reviewedFlaim, Paul O. – Monthly Labor Review, 1984
More than half of discouraged workers have not looked for jobs in more than a year. While some return to work or resume job searching, the majority have rare contacts with the job market. (SK)
